Paving asphalt is a mix of oil asphalt (typically described as bitumen), accumulation and ingredients that is extremely generally used as a leading layer of sidewalk for roads. A regular paving asphalt consists to 90 to 95 percent by weight of aggregate and 5 to 10 % of asphalt.

As the paving asphalt cools down, it will strengthen right into a nearly-rigid solid, though some adaptability is kept at ordinary outside temperature levels. As the physical residential properties are primarily reliant on the aggregates utilized, they can differ over a huge variety.

Typically this is done making use of a belt weigher, as the material has to get to the next action in a continual flow. Drying: In a rotating drying out drum, the components of the accumulation are dried out at a temperature between 140 and 190 C. After the drying out, the parts are sorted and individually saved in several silos - a-1 asphalt.

(asphalt) is kept in heated tanks and added to mixer according to a measured rate of flow. An interval mixer is fed with the aggregates using a charging screw and the binder is synchronously injected right into the blending chamber.

Sending off: The blended material is stored in a heated silo which usually has numerous chambers to save different recipes. Asphalt has to get to the building site with a reasonably high temperature level as it can not be effectively put if it cools to the factor where it can no more be compressed.

For short distances in between the asphalt plant and the building website, normal trucks can be made use of and covered with tarpaulins to preserve the temperatures. what is cold asphalt?. If the ambient temperature is also low or the building and construction site is also far away to make use of common vehicles and preserve the proper temperatures, after that special vehicles need to be utilized

When the task style is completed, we proceed to demolition. Whether there's presently asphalt pavement, concrete, or pavers in the location, they need to be eliminated so we can install the sub-base and sidewalk in the future.

Creates a steady surface area that's capable of supporting the brand-new pavement and its forecasted website traffic load. Supplies a thick, compacted, and steady assistance for the roadway or vehicle parking whole lot to improve its long-lasting longevity.

Project demands and predicted traffic tons aid determine exactly how the base must be prepared. A lot of asphalt sidewalk installments connect existing streets, car park, or driveways, and there are usually also nearby visuals and pathways. When we mount asphalt, we must smooth the connection between the new pavement and the existing smooth frameworks.
